Prior knowledge of the expected steady state as well as the dynamic response of a machine is useful for hardware operation. In this work, the study of the electromechanical behaviour of an induction machine is carried out through MATLAB, wherein the dynamics between a high rating induction machine and a low rating induction machine is presented. A generic model in combination with the dynamic model is represented for the analytical research purposes. Critical parameters for the transient-stability performances of the two types of induction machines are perused with the aid of mathematical equations.

In the rapidly evolving field of emerging technologies, machine learning has the ability to advance the material science field significantly. Although there are many techniques to determine the material properties and behavior, we used machine learning as a key technique, which allows the machine to make data-driven decisions for carrying out certain tasks. There exist tremendous traditional methods and computational data modelling systems that consume a lot of time and require a lot of resources. Thus, it is mandatory to develop a mathematicalmodelling system that reduces time and works more efficiently than usual. Here we build upon the machine learning approaches to predict the nanoscopic changes, which include strain instabilities and variations in the structural changes of graphite. In this paper, we primarily focus on the material behaviour of graphite plates and use deep learning techniques to investigate the microstructural material properties and compare them to other techniques for predicting the full results. Here we have obtained nearly 8000 organized values from 29 different data sets. Raman spectroscopy was used to conduct experiments on graphite material for data sets. We used K-Nearest Neighbor (KNN) clustering algorithm to determine the changes in graphite material properties.

This article proposes a model based on biological epidemic model in order to comprehend the behaviours of infectious codes in a computer network. Further, we establish the local and global stability of the model at their equilibrium points and find the threshold parameter R 0 which gives the idea about epidemic character, i.e. all the infected nodes die out, if R 0 0> 1 implies that the infected nodes have the potential to transmit harmful codes in a network. For the purpose of accessing the spread of malicious codes in computer network MATLAB tools are used for solving and simulating the model.

Neurotransmitters play a crucial role in neurological functions. Neural activity is significantly impacted by the balance of neurotransmitters in different parts of the brain. In order to comprehend many complex multi-factorial neurological diseases, mathematicalmodelling can be helpful. Neurotransmitter release, diffusion, and intake are studied rigorously nowadays in various computational models of brain disorders. The main focus of this work is on dopamine, a neurotransmitter that plays an important role associated with the brain’s reward system. Dopamine-mediated neurodegenerations like Parkinson’s disease (PD) and Schizophrenia have been studied recently using computational approaches. The current work, presented here uses mathematical models to analyse the impact of dopamine levels on specific brain networks leading to diseases such as PD. In this work, neural dynamics in the normal and parkinsonian states are studied in detail with the help of biologically inspired Basal Ganglia (BG) models. The simulations illustrate the behaviour of BG neurons under altered dopamine levels leading to normal or disease states. An extended study with the inclusion of learning and action selection may also help to model the reinforcement learning capability of the BG network.
